The surname 'Findlow' is of English origin and is believed to be derived from the Old English personal name 'Fin', which means 'Finn' or 'Fionn', combined with the word 'hlaw', which means 'hill' or 'burial mound'. Therefore, 'Findlow' can be interpreted as 'Finn's hill' or 'Finn's burial mound'.
In the United Kingdom, the surname 'Findlow' is most commonly found in England, particularly in the county of Cheshire. According to available data, there are 381 individuals with the surname 'Findlow' in England, making it a relatively rare surname in the country.
Though not as prevalent as in the UK, the surname 'Findlow' is also present in the United States. There are 82 individuals with the surname 'Findlow' in the US, indicating a smaller but noticeable presence of the surname in American society.
In Australia, the surname 'Findlow' is relatively rare, with only 74 individuals carrying the surname. Despite its low incidence, the presence of 'Findlow' in Australia showcases the global reach of this unique surname.
Similarly, the surname 'Findlow' is not widely spread in Canada, with only 14 individuals bearing the surname in the country. The small number of Findlow individuals in Canada reflects the limited distribution of this surname in North America.
Aside from the UK, US, Australia, and Canada, there are also small numbers of individuals with the surname 'Findlow' in countries such as Wales, Switzerland, Germany, Spain, Scotland, Indonesia, Italy, Malaysia, and Thailand.
